Bozeman, MT is a vibrant city with a rich history and an abundance of religious congregations. The variety of churches in Bozeman offer spiritual guidance to both locals and visitors alike. There are numerous denominations represented including Presbyterian, Methodist, Lutheran, Baptist, Catholic, Episcopalian, Mormon, Unitarian Universalist and nondenominational communities. Depending on one’s beliefs or interests each church offers its own unique style of worship — from traditional services to contemporary music. Most churches also provide educational opportunities such as bible study groups and Sunday school classes for children. For those looking for spiritual growth and fellowship Bozeman’s churches offer a diverse selection that can provide the right atmosphere for any spiritual journey.
